Title: Modular forms and arithmetic
Supervisor:
Research Area: Algebra
Description:

Modular Forms play a very important role in Arithmetic Number Theory and their study had a tremendous impact in proving famous conjectures like "Fermat's Last Theorem". This project aims to give a basic introduction to the subject following "A Course in Arithmetic" by J.-P. Serre [1]. The main notions at study will be the modular group, lattice functions, the space of modular forms for the full modular group and their Fourier Expansions, Hecke operators and congruence relations.

  1. J.-P. Serre, A Course in Arithmetic, Graduate Texts in Mathematics 7. Springer, New York, 1973.
